玩着就能把二进制学了,这款不插电的编程游戏根本玩到停不下来
我们平常用的数字是用十进制来表示的,在十进制里每个数位有十个不同的状态[0,1,2,3,4,5,6,7,8,9],进位规则是“逢十进一”。而在二进制里,每个数位只有两个不同的状态[0,1],进位规则是“逢二进一”。在二进制里,从0开始计数,0、1、10(进位一次)、11、100(进位两次)...
PHP数据类型,运算符,基础介绍
$r1=decoct(十进制数字);//结果是一个8进制数字字符串。我们也可以通过手工的方式来完成10进制转8进制的完整过程。基本做法是:将10进制数字除以8,并取得余数,如果除得的商不为0,则继续除以8,并继续去的余数,直到商为0。然后将所有取得的余数,按“倒序写出”,就是对应的8进制数字:·十进制转十六进...
Verilog HDL基础之:数据类型和运算符
例如:一个4位二进制数数字的位宽为4,一个4位十六进制数数字的位宽为16(因为每单个十六进制数要用4位二进制数来表示),如下例所示:8b10101100//位宽为8的数的二进制表示,b表示二进制8ha2//位宽为8的数的十六进制,h表示十六进制。(2)x和z值。在数字电路中,x代表不定值,z代表高阻值。一个x可以用...
献给摩尔:中国正杀向整个芯片产业链(上、下)|内存|英特尔|固态...
(6)其他计算能力堆叠技术(3D集成、ChipLet、二次集成、板上多CPU、多计算板卡、多机柜、MPP、计算机集群等)(7)其他,如用带宽和存储换计算性能,从算法上降低计算量等等。请注意以上分类相互之间有可能存在部分重叠之处或相互影响之处,以下我们就一一做出解释。三、CPU位长及64位极限首先体现芯片性能的是CP...
真相:科学早就把经络穴位解释清楚,早就没有秘密可言
歪理8、二进制基于阴阳发明出来,阴阳就是0和1,其他的十进制、十六进制、八进制等等算法最终转换成二进制,阴阳就是最终的算法,几千年前就解释了。这就是典型的自我吹嘘,没错所有的进制都可以转换成二进制,但有没有想想,从来没有一种概念锁定了二进制是唯一的所谓最终算法?天下语言都可以翻译成汉语,汉语也可以翻...
异步fifo的设计(FPGA)
我们会发现读空的条件是写指针等于读指针,写满的条件也是写指针等于读指针,到底如何区分呢?解决方法:将指针的位宽多定义一位举个例子说明:假设要设计深度为8的异步FIFO,此时定义读写指针只需要3位(2^3=8)就够用了,但是我们在设计时将指针的位宽设计成4位,最高位的作用就是区分是读空还是写满...
互联网协议之入门基础
所谓”子网掩码”,就是表示子网络特征的一个参数。它在形式上等同于IP地址,也是一个32位二进制数字,它的网络部分全部为1,主机部分全部为0。比如,IP地址172.16.254.1,如果已知网络部分是前24位,主机部分是后8位,那么子网络掩码就是11111111.11111111.11111111.00000000,写成十进制就是255.255.255.0。
报表工具的二次革命
举个例子,我们要算某支股票最长连续涨了多少交易日。SQL的写法:selectmax(continuousDays)-1from(selectcount(*)continuousDaysfrom(selectsum(changeSign)over(orderbytradeDate)unRiseDaysfrom(selecttradeDate,casewhenclosePrice>lag(closePrice)over(orderbytradeDate)then0...
关于AD转换设计的一些经验总结
一般来讲,根据计算公式,Vin/Vref=code/2^N.N为ADC的位数,Vin为输入电压,Vref为参考电压。如果是有负电压,需要考虑输出码字的类型,比如二进制补码等等。绝大多数ADC的数据手册中都会给出一个图来说明这个问题。34.AD7710使用时,噪音过高。如何使用说明书当中的校准?在布线过程当中如何做比较合适?